Introduction Combating any type of addiction is difficult. When staying in a familiar environment, even the smallest object or a situation can trigger relapse signals and tempt the person towards substance abuse. Hence, sober living houses are gaining traction as it an environment that motivates sobriety.
How to choose the right Sober Living House? While the aim is same, different sober living homes have individual approach towards achievingsobriety. Hence, you need to consider the following criteria when choosing a sober living home.
Facilities • Any sober living home needs to have the right set of tools and environment to encourage a positive attitude. • So, understand the different facilities available in the house such as: • Different policies • Drug Testing facility • Occupancy number • Short and long term goals • Accreditations and licenses • Number of meetings weekly • Recovery support services in place
Location • When living inside a sober living home, your life and daily activities are restricted to a small radius around the home. • So location is another crucial factor when it comes to choosing a sober living home. • Look for the following amenities: • Distance from school or workplace • Grocery stores and healthcare institutes • Any activity center • Access to transit facilities
Safety • Safety is a top priority when you are considering staying in a sober living home. • When aiming towards attaining sobriety, people become vulnerable and become threat to themselves and those around. • Look for the different security measures in the place by the management such as: • Door locks • Camera surveillance • Shelves and lockers for personal belongings • Background checks on the staff and fellow tenants • Security professionals
Costs • When staying in a sober living home, the people need to pay monthly rent and have arrangements for fulfilling their daily needs such as food, utilities, and transportation. • Understanding the cost of stay would help in managing finances and help you find jobs to support your stay.
